A Season of Grit and Growth
The 2025 campaign was a trial by fire for Reese and the Sky. With injuries sidelining stars like Caitlin Clark (Indiana Fever) and Breanna Stewart (New York Liberty), the league pressed on, but Chicago’s struggles amplified the noise around Reese. Still, she responded with historic numbers: leading the WNBA in rebounds (12.6 per game), racking up 23 double-doubles (matching her rookie mark), and notching her first triple-double—11 points, 13 rebounds, 11 assists against the Connecticut Sun in June. These weren’t just stats; they were milestones, etching Reese’s name deeper into league lore.
Her relentless pursuit of offensive boards—averaging a record five per game—forced defenses to adapt. Teams doubled her in the post, opening up opportunities for teammates like Kamilla Cardoso. Reese’s playmaking evolved, her assists climbing to 3.7 per game. Off the court, she became the face of the next generation: NBA 2K26 cover athlete, Unrivaled 3-on-3 league MVP, and a marketing powerhouse driving ticket sales and jersey numbers.
